Benjamin Parth’s “Chef’s Table” under the Olympic starry sky in Paris

Paris is not only hosting the 2024 Summer Olympics, but also the capital of haute cuisine. That’s why Tirol Werbe, as a partner of Austria House Tirol, invited people to a top-class culinary evening on August 8th. Tyrol’s most decorated top chef Benjamin Parth delighted the hand-picked guests at the chef’s table in the garden pavilion of the Palais Montsouris, the headquarters of the official Austria Haus Tirol in the 14th arrondissement of Paris. The joyous occasion of the evening was the new edition of the Austrian selection of the renowned Michelin restaurant guide next year. 30 hand-picked guests accepted the invitation to the exclusive open-air dinner in the historic pavilion in the Parc Montsouris: Julianna Twiggs, representative of Guide MICHELIN, and Wolfgang Wagner, Managing Director at the Austrian Embassy in Paris, also representatives of the largest French culinary associations “Les Grands Tables du Monde” and “La Liste” as well as the elite of international food journalists and influencers have a place at the chef’s table under the starry Parisian sky.

“The return of the MICHELIN Guide to the Austrian states prompted us to bring Tyrol’s most decorated chef Benjamin Parth to Paris to host this special evening. His culinary creations combine French classics with his Tyrolean roots,” says Karin SeilerManaging Director of Tirol Advertising.

Benjamin Parth served his signature dish as the first course of the menu created especially for this evening – a homage to Parth’s hometown of Ischgl in the Tyrolean Paznaun: Arctic char and Galtür gentian. Digging the gentian roots required for the production of the strictly limited gentian schnapps has been a tradition in the Tyrolean Galtür for centuries and has also been included in the UNESCO cultural heritage. The rest of the evening’s menu, which, in Parth’s style, consisted primarily of exquisite fish specialties, was dedicated to the host country, France. Of course, two classics of Austrian cuisine were also served on the plate with a perfect Wiener Schnitzel and exquisite Wachau apricot for dessert.

About Benjamin Parth
With his Gourmet restaurant Stüva In the family-owned Hotel YSCLA in Ischgl, Tyrol’s exceptional chef Benjamin Parth has been achieving top rankings for years. It holds the Austrian top rating of 5 toques and 19 points at Gault&Millau, is ex aequo No. 4 of the world’s 1000 best restaurants at “La Liste” and a renowned member of the “Les Grandes Tables du Monde”. Benjamin Parth learned his trade from the best 3-star chefs in Europe: After years of apprenticeship with Heinz Winkler in Aschau im Chiemgau (DE), the young Ischgler’s professional career took him to, among other places, Wolfsburg (DE), where he worked with Sven Elverfeld in the restaurant ” Aqua” was active. Other notable stations in his training were Marc Haeberlin’s “L’Auberge de l’Ill” in Illhaeusern (FR) and the “Can Fabes” in Sant Celoni (ES), where he learned from Santi Santamaria. Back home, he has been head chef at his gourmet restaurant Stüva at the boutique hotel YSCLA, his family’s hotel, since 2008 and offers his guests an exquisite fine dining experience. His award-winning creations reinterpret French classics in a purist and cosmopolitan way.

About the MICHELIN Guide
Since the guide was founded by André and Édouard Michelin in 1900, the renowned restaurant guide from the French tire manufacturer Michelin of the same name has become synonymous with the highest gastronomic quality. The MICHELIN Stars (maximum three) awarded to outstanding restaurants inspire gourmets worldwide and promote top chefs and their culinary creations. The MICHELIN Guide is an essential reference for travelers and food lovers seeking exceptional culinary experiences in over 45 countries around the world. The last time there was an Austria edition was in 2009. The fact that there will be a new edition in 2025 is thanks to the joint commitment of Austria Advertising, Tirol Advertising and seven other state tourism organizations.

Tyrol as a partner of the Austrian Olympic Committee
Tyrol appearances at the Olympic Games have a tradition: as at the 2012 Summer Olympics in London, Tyrol is also presenting itself in Paris as a guest country and a modern business location. As a partner of the Austrian Olympic Committee, the Habitat Tirol Group, consisting of Tirol Advertising, Agrarmarketing Tirol and Locationagentur Tirol, presents the best of business, science, sport, culture and cuisine in the showcase of the world’s largest sports stage.
